Sponsorship news
SSL9 will be sponsored by Sonic himself rather than Monkey3. The contract was constantly revised by Sonic & Carry and the sponsor and both sides just couldn't come to a conclusion. SSL9 is still happening, not sure if any details like prizepool will change, we'll have to wait for some kind of an official announcement on that.
